Analysis of Unworthy Love
Corine Wilson 1982 (United States)
Why love when that kind of love brings you pain, a love that will send you somewhat or totally insane.
Why allow your heart to be shattered on the floor like broken glass, a love that you should of really bypass.
Why say the words I love you, when that person could care less of the good things you cared to do.
Why waste your time to make that person happy, when all they think about is your money.
Why cause yourself nothing but stress, instead of treating yourself to the best.
Never give love to an unworthy person, it can and will create an ending to your life of fun.
